The association La Guillotière intends to file a complaint against the Metropolis and the City of Lyon because of waste which has been accumulating in the streets and on the sidewalks of La Guillotière for several days, in the 7th arrondissement.
Several days that rubbish of all kinds and household waste lie on a large part of the sidewalks of this Guillotière district, in the 7th arrondissement of Lyon, the inhabitants can no longer take it. The association “La Guillotière en Colère”, very concerned with the life of the district, has been denouncing these illegal deposits for several weeks. Alerts were made via the ToodeGo platform (which indicates the location of illegal dumps to the Metropolis which then takes care of evacuating them) but, seeing no change, the association announced on Twitter this Monday, May 9 its intention to lodge a complaint against the City and the Metropolis for insalubrity.
Nathalie Balmat, president of the association, indicates that “the mayor of Lyon does not assert his police right concerning insalubrity. The Metropolis does not do the job for the piles of garbage next to the composters, which remain there for days. At some point, that’s enough.”

The complaint was filed Monday, May 9 in the afternoon. “If it makes things happen and we don’t have to live in piles of garbage anymore, there’s no problem, we’ll go to court. Just because we’re just a neighborhood association doesn’t mean we’re going to get walked on. If that’s the only thing to make things happen, I’ll spend my life at the police station. It’s unfortunate, but the streets must be clean,” she concludes.
This is the first time that the association has appealed to justice.
